How rich do you have to be for Monaco?
The minimum amount of money to apply to be a resident in Monaco is EUR 500,000. This will need to be held by a bank that is duly registered in Monaco in the applicant's name. The full amount of money must be held by the bank during all times of the residency period.Why are Monaco citizens so rich?

Monaco is home to around 38,000 people, with one in three of these being millionaires. With the highest per capita GDP in the world, the secret to the wealth is tax. The principality scrapped income taxes back in 1869, with tax rates for companies and individuals being exceptionally low.What percent of Monaco is millionaire?

The tiny Mediterranean country of Monaco continues to be the priciest spot to buy a home, according to a report from Savills on Tuesday. The average price per square meter there was €47,600 (about US$55,800) in 2020, a 1.1% dip from 2019, the data showed.Do Americans living in Monaco pay taxes?
The Bottom Line. Monaco has long been considered a tax haven because of its favorable personal and corporate tax rules. The country does not tax individuals on their income, and corporations that make 75% or more of their profits within the country are tax-exempt.What are the benefits of being a Monaco citizen?
